The World Cup semifinal between Argentina and England is more than just a game; it's a digital battleground where fan passion ignites social media. An analysis of over 169,000 posts in the last month reveals a global conversation fueled by anticipation and rivalry.

Argentinian fans are celebrating their identity and unity, with predictions of victory and fervent support for their team. The phrase "If anyone can, it's Leo" encapsulates the widespread faith in Lionel Messi, who faces England for the first time in a World Cup. This historic matchup is amplified by hashtags like #VamosMessi and #OrgulloArgentino. The rivalry also touches on historical tensions, with recurring references to the Falklands/Malvinas conflict.

Across the Atlantic, English fans are equally fervent, buoyed by their team's consistent performance in recent tournaments. The rallying cry "It's coming home" echoes across social media, reflecting a hope that has been rekindled with each match. While confident, there's also a sense of respect for their opponents, particularly Messi, whom they acknowledge as a formidable force. The digital stands are buzzing with predictions and a shared intensity, mirroring the anticipation in Buenos Aires.
